FAQs
- What is game variance? Game variance refers to the volatility of a game, affecting how often you win and the size of those wins.
- How do I manage my bankroll? Setting a budget for each session and sticking to low-stakes games can help you stretch your funds further.
- Is the welcome bonus worth it? Yes, but be mindful of the wagering requirements. They can be a bit steep.
